The Rigel Nvidia GPU is a newcomer on the mining software program entrance and apparently is lower than two months outdated since its preliminary launch, helps only a few crypto algorithms, however seems good with it the terminal consumer interface it gives. We haven’t used it up till now, but it surely has attracted our consideration with the addition of help for the nexapow algorithm utilized by the NEXA challenge that’s these days ginning various consideration amongst miners and crypto merchants. The Nexapow mining helps comes with a 2% developer charge, however it’s apparently nicely price it because the miner manages to deliver up the hashrate on common about 10% in our fast checks in comparison with the efficiency that the earlier greatest performer BzMiner manages to get you for the time being. Each BzMiner and the Rigel miner do solely help Nvidia GPUs for mining NEXA, if you wish to mine it on AMD GPUs it’s essential to stick the third choice which is WildRig Multi that helps AMD and Nvidia GPUs for mining NEXA.

In the intervening time the Rigel GPU miner is obtainable for each Home windows and Linux working programs, helps solely Nvidia video playing cards and helps mining of etchash (ETC), ethash (ETHW), kheavyhash (Kaspa), nexapow (Nexa) and zil (Zilliqa). The miner does help twin and triple mining with a GPU and reminiscence intensive cash from the supported algorithms and/or ZIL, however it appears that evidently at the moment nexapow + zil twin mining just isn’t working correctly, so that you would possibly need to maintain it and mine solely NEXA till an replace is launched. The miner additionally has help for command line overclocking and optimizing the efficiency of the GPU, and these additionally do appear to work fairly nicely. If the Rigel miner is new to you similar to for us, then you definately would possibly need to mess around with it not just for NEXA mining. Kaspa (KAS) miners may also need to try the miner, particularly Home windows customers as they’ll get barely higher efficiency with a really barely decrease developer charge in comparison with lolMiner and nonetheless get the identical command line overclocking choices to maximise efficiency and decrease the ability utilization.
